As for this new single Honest man?? Pretty well done but not by any means the best material on the album. Maybe that's subjective, but I think there's better.

Good choice for a single I think though. The song is relevant and the guitar riff is simple but quite catch. The solo, although too short, fits well with this song and the bridge is well done too.

People are either going to love the vocals or hate them. I think they're distinct and I like them. But they may not be everyones cup of tea. One thing is for sure, the changes in his voice throughout this album really show me how diverse his vocals have become. One song, which I won't name, he sounds exactly like the singer from Placebo. Then on another a little like Plant and on another reminds me a little of Rod stewart with some harder edge.

This single will work in my opinion. It's not a great song but it's good.
